>When a woman is having a genital herpes outbreak (primary) and the
>cervix is involved, which part of the cervix sheds the virus? Does the
>cervical opening have virus in it or is it just the exterior portion of
>the cervix?
>
>--
>Amanda
>

The virus sheds from the area of the primary lesion. Therefore it depends where the primary outbreak was.
